South Africa’s annual travel and tourism trade show, INDABA, which has attracted major players in Kenya’s tourism sector will open on Friday 6th at the Inkosi Albert Luthuli Convention Centre (Durban ICC), Durban.

Local hoteliers, game lodges, national reserves, tour operators and travel agents have signed up to take part in the expo in an effort to market the country’s tourism products.

INDABA is one of the largest tourism marketing events on the African calendar and one of the top 3 ‘must visit’ events of its kind on the global calendar. It showcases the widest variety of Southern Africa’s best tourism products and attracts international visitors and media from across the world.

INDABA is owned by South African Tourism and organised by Witch & Wizard Creative (Pty) Ltd. For 2 years in a row, INDABA has won the award for Africa’s best travel and tourism show.

It is a 4-day trade event that attracts well over 13,000 delegates from the travel tourism and related industries. This year’s event is dubbed ‘Playing Globally, Winning Locally’.

Among the exhibitors from Kenya at this major tourism event, will be the Kenya Tourism Board through its brand, Magical Kenya, which has lined up a range of events during the exhibition. The expo ends on the 11th of May.
